<u>Lets look at the information given:</u>
Scott made 3 necklaces
$14.40 is the cost for both the beads and pendants for all 3 necklaces
$5.70 was the cost of just beads for all 3 necklaces
Each necklace has 1 pendant
The first step to solving this equation is subtracting the cost of the beads from the total cost for the necklaces:
$14.40 - $5.70= $8.70
Now we know that cost for the 3 pendants for all 3 necklaces was $8.70, but we need to find how much EACH pendant costs. To find out, we simply divide the total cost for all 3 pendants by 3:
$8.70 ÷ 3 = $2.90
So each pendent costs $2.90
Answer:
centre = (- 1, - 3 ) , radius = 6
Step-by-step explanation:
the equation of a circle in standard form is
(x - h)² + (y - k)² = r²
where (h, k ) are the coordinates of the centre and r is the radius
given
x² + y² + 2x + 6y = 26 ( collect x and y terms )
x² + 2x + y² + 6y = 26
using the method of completing the square
add ( half the coefficient of the x/ y terms )² to both sides
x² + 2(1)x + 1 + y² + 2(3)y + 9 = 26 + 1 + 9
(x + 1)² + (y + 3)² = 36 ← in standard form
with centre = (- 1, - 3 ) and r =
= 6
Given two points (x₁,y₁) and (x₂,y₂) the slope of the line that passes through theses points will be:m=(y₂-y₁)/(x₂-x₁)
We have two points A(-2,-2) and B(2,-2); therefore the slope will be:m=(-2+2)/(2+2)=0/4=0
slope-intercept form:y=mx +bm=slopeb=y-intercept =-2
y=0x-2y=-2
Answer: The slope of diagonal AB is 0 and its equation is y=-2
